diff options
Diffstat (limited to 'drivers/net/ethernet/freescale/ucc_geth.c')
-rw-r--r-- | drivers/net/ethernet/freescale/ucc_geth.c |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/drivers/net/ethernet/freescale/ucc_geth.c b/drivers/net/ethernet/freescale/ucc_geth.c index 357e8b576905..56b774d3a13d 100644 --- a/drivers/net/ethernet/freescale/ucc_geth.c +++ b/drivers/net/ethernet/freescale/ucc_geth.c | |||
@@ -3893,6 +3893,9 @@ static int ucc_geth_probe(struct platform_device* ofdev) | |||
3893 | ugeth->phy_interface = phy_interface; | 3893 | ugeth->phy_interface = phy_interface; |
3894 | ugeth->max_speed = max_speed; | 3894 | ugeth->max_speed = max_speed; |
3895 | 3895 | ||
3896 | /* Carrier starts down, phylib will bring it up */ | ||
3897 | netif_carrier_off(dev); | ||
3898 | |||
3896 | err = register_netdev(dev); | 3899 | err = register_netdev(dev); |
3897 | if (err) { | 3900 | if (err) { |
3898 | if (netif_msg_probe(ugeth)) | 3901 | if (netif_msg_probe(ugeth)) |